Window Replacement
Window replacements are a fantastic way to increase efficiency in energy use, reducing noise, and increasing security. However, it's important to consult with a reputable provider or service provider to ensure that the new windows are of the highest quality, well-sized and properly installed. This will allow you to achieve the best results and increase your home improvement investment. Replacement windows are a great option for older homes with single-pane windows that don't adequately block UV radiations or insulate.
Replacing your window glass is an affordable way to increase the efficiency and insulation of your home. New upvc window repair and wooden frames offer an excellent insulation against wind, cold, and rain, while double-glazed windows with low-emissivity (low-e) coatings and argon gas fillings significantly reduce heat transfer and lower energy costs. The best double-paned windows are also acoustically insulated and come with multi-point locking mechanisms for enhanced security.
Replacing a single pane of double-glazed windows costs between PS55 to PS145 per pane, based on the size and shape of your window. It's usually cheaper to repair a damaged window, and it's vital to have a professional evaluation of the situation and recommendations before you decide whether to replace or repair your windows.
If you have a double-glazed windows that is misted, this indicates a leak between the glass panes or a problem with the seal. This can be fixed using a specific repair procedure which removes the moisture and then cleans the glass unit and then installs a new spacer bar and desiccant in order to stop future condensation. The repair can be completed at home or on site and is usually much cheaper than replacing the whole window.
Replacing a damaged double-pane is the most cost-effective solution, but it's not always feasible to replace just the glass. Double-paned windows are equipped with a space in between the two glass panes that is sealed using argon or Krypton gas. This creates an airtight seal, and helps reduce the loss of energy. If a single pane is broken the window, it's generally necessary to replace the entire window to keep energy efficiency intact and ensure a strong airtight seal.
Misted Double Glazing
Misted double glazing can be an issue for homeowners. It can affect the performance of your windows and can cause dampness and mould. It's important to fix any double glazing issues promptly, upvc window repairs Near me especially as winter approaches.
If the glass of your windows is prone to condensation between the panes, this is known as misting. It is typically due to poor installation or air infiltration. The best way to avoid this is to make use of the FENSA controlled window installer.
It's also essential to keep your double glazing clear of dirt, dust and debris. Warm soapy water applied to the frames is the simplest method of cleaning the majority of upvc window Repairs Near me double glazing. If the frames are made of wood or aluminum it is possible to employ other methods to clean them thoroughly.
Double glazing owners often report that their windows and doors are difficult to open or shut after installation. Extreme temperatures can cause the frame to expand or contract depending on the weather. Try warming up or cool down the frame using hot or cold water as well as adjusting any handles, hinges or mechanisms. If this doesn't work then you should contact the company who installed your double glazing. They might be able to offer a repair service or refund.
If your double glazed windows have begun to mist, it could mean that the seal in between the two glass panes has failed. This can be due to a range of reasons, including poor installation, age or the use of harsh chemicals or oil-based cleaners. It's also a good idea to select a FENSA certified installer to ensure that your double-glazed unit is in full compliance with UK building regulations.
In certain instances, a misted double glazing unit can be fixed by replacing the spacer bar with one that's warmer. This will increase the temperature of the glass and help to stop condensation. You can also use thermally efficient glasses that have low emission coatings and argon between the glass to reduce condensation.

Skylight Repair
Skylights are an excellent way to bring natural light into a house without making it too bright. They also are great for adding extra insulation, which will help to cut down on heating costs. But, as with any window or door, they may also encounter a range of problems. If a double-pane skylight is damaged, it is important to get an expert to repair it as soon as you can. This will help prevent water leaks, condensation and other damage to frame and glass.
Skylight leaks are typically caused by the loosening of the seal on the glass or the frame becoming corroding. These issues could cause water to leak from the frame into the ceiling. A professional can fix a skylight leak by sealing or replacing the flashing, seal and frame. The cost of repairing skylights varies based on the size of the window and type of glass. It could be worth replacing the entire frame if it is severely damaged.
Mold is another problem that is commonly encountered with skylights. Mold may appear on the outside of the windows, within the frame, or on the inside of the glass. Mold may be caused by condensation, a leaky pipe or an insufficient seal. If the mold is confined to the window's area it can be removed with simple repairs. If the mold is widespread the skylight might require replacement.
